SPOOKY hit show Wednesday is back on screens today for its second series - which was filmed in Ireland.

The Netflix gothic comedy is the biggest ever show on the streaming platform and Irish fans in particular will be excited about season two.

The Addams Family spin-off-which features Jenna Ortega in the lead role of supernatural sleuth Wednesday Addams - was filmed in Wicklow, Offaly and Dublin.

The dark fantasy's first series was filmed three years ago in Romania but makers moved production to Ireland for the new one.

Tanaiste Simon Harris met with its legendary director Tim Burton and crew on location in Co Wicklow for what is said to be the biggest production ever in Ireland.

Dramatic landscapes can be seen throughout the series, including Powerscourt Demesne in Enniskerry, with its waterfall and gardens, as well as the mountain village of Roundwood.

Gothic Charleville Castle in Co Offaly makes an appearance, as does Deansgrange Cemetery, the final resting place of former Taoiseach Sean Lemass and singer Sinead O'Connor.

Filming also took place in Trinity Business School in Dublin.
